区块链挖矿全面解析:意义、原理与实用指南

区块链挖矿是一个在数字货币和区块链领域广泛使用的术语,它涉及到通过计算机解决复杂的数学问题来维护区块链网络的安全,并在这个过程中生成新的加密货币。挖矿不仅仅是产生数字货币的方式,它也是整个区块链生态系统的重要组成部分,确保了区块链的去中心化和安全。本文将详细探讨区块链挖矿的基本概念、原理、流程和各种相关问题,以帮助读者更好地理解这一复杂但又富有前景的技术。

什么是区块链挖矿?

区块链挖矿是指利用计算机的处理能力来解决加密算法,验证交易,打包并添加新区块到区块链中,从而确保网络的安全性。这一过程通常涉及到一些计算密集型的任务,需要耗费大量的计算资源。矿工通过挖矿得到的报酬一般是新生成的数字货币以及交易费用。

挖矿的意义不仅在于生成新币,还在于通过提高交易的安全性和不可篡改性,增强用户对区块链网络的信任。区块链作为一个去中心化的分布式账本技术,依靠矿工的计算力来维护其安全和稳定。如果没有矿工的参与,区块链将面临被攻击的风险,交易记录的可信度也会下降。

区块链挖矿的工作原理

区块链挖矿的工作原理相对复杂,其核心在于“工作量证明”(Proof of Work,PoW)机制。矿工们会争先恐后地计算当前区块的哈希值,目标是找到一个符合特定条件的哈希。在这个计算过程中,大量的计算尝试会产生无数的哈希值,直到有一个哈希值符合网络设定的难度目标。

每次找到符合条件的哈希值,矿工就可以将新的交易记录打包到区块中,并添加到已有的区块链上。一旦新块被添加到链上,网络中的其他节点会验证这个新块以确保其有效性,矿工就会因此获得一定的奖励。

挖矿的设备和资源要求

进行区块链挖矿需要专用的硬件设备。最早的比特币挖矿是使用个人电脑的CPU进行的,但随着网络的竞争加剧,GPU(图形处理单元)和ASIC(特定应用集成电路)成为了主流选择。这些设备的计算能力和能效比远高于普通电脑。

除了硬件,挖矿还需要大量电力资源。挖矿的高能耗是一个备受争议的话题,因为在全球范围内,挖矿活动可能导致显著的电力消耗和环境影响。因此,许多矿工开始寻找可再生能源以减少成本和环境负担。

挖矿的类型与模型

区块链挖矿可以分为多种类型,主要包括独立挖矿、池挖矿和云挖矿。

  • 独立挖矿:独立挖矿者自己购买全部的设备和资源,独自进行挖矿。这种方式在对技术水平和资源要求上比较高,适合大型企业或技术娴熟的个体。
  • 池挖矿:矿工们将计算能力集中到一起,组成矿池,联合解决问题。所有产生的奖励按照每个人的贡献进行分配。这种方式降低了个人挖矿的难度和风险。
  • 云挖矿:用户通过云服务租用远程数据中心的计算能力,无需自己购买设备。这个方式的门槛较低,但也存在一些骗局和风险,需要仔细选择可靠的平台。

区块链挖矿的经济模型

挖矿的经济模型通常涉及到新币的发行、交易费用、矿工的成本及收益等因素。矿工通过挖矿获得的奖励由两部分组成:新发放的币和交易费用。随着时间的推移,区块奖励会减少(如比特币的减半机制),但交易费用在更多用户参与交易时可能会上升,从而影响矿工的整体收益。

市场上数字货币的价格波动会直接影响矿工的收入。如果数字货币价格下跌而挖矿成本保持不变,矿工可能会面临亏损,从而导致一些矿工退出市场,进一步对网络造成影响。因此,成功的矿工需要综合考虑市场趋势、网络难度以及电力成本等多个因素。

挖矿的法律与政策

与区块链挖矿相关的法律和政策因地区而异。在一些国家,数字货币和挖矿活动被视为新兴的经济形式,受到积极鼓励;而在另一些国家,尤其是那些对能源消耗和金融欺诈特别关注的国家,挖矿则可能受到更严格的限制。

矿工在进行挖矿之前,应该了解所在地区的法律规定,确保其行为合法合规。有关部门可能会出台相关政策来限制挖矿活动,或者对从事挖矿的企业进行审核,因此密切关注政策变化非常重要。

挖矿的环境影响和可持续性

区块链挖矿的环境影响是一个备受争议的话题。由于挖矿过程需要消耗大量的电力,因此对环境的影响不容小觑。许多矿工和行业专家开始关注可持续的发展路径,积极寻求使用可再生能源来减少碳足迹。例如,一些挖矿企业开始在水电、风电丰富的地区进行挖掘,从而有效降低能源成本和环境影响。

此外,还有一些区块链项目正在探索新的共识机制,例如“权益证明”(Proof of Stake)和“租赁证明”(Leased Proof of Stake),以减少资源消耗,提高网络的能效性。这些新的机制保存了去中心化的特性,但与传统的工作量证明机制不同,它们能显著降低对计算能力和电力的需求。

未来的挖矿发展趋势

区块链挖矿的未来将受到多重因素的影响,包括技术创新、市场需求和政策法规。随着技术的不断发展,效率更高的矿机将不断涌现,矿工的挖掘能力将得到极大提升。同时,随着整体网络的调节和奖励机制的变化,挖矿的经济模式也会发生相应变化。

此外,社会对挖矿活动的关注和讨论将进一步提升,要求行业更加透明和负责任。反馈机制的发展和公共政策的推动也将促进区块链生态的健康发展,有助于塑造一个更具可持续性的挖矿环境。

常见问题解答

挖矿是否仍然具有盈利性?

挖矿的盈利性会受到多个因素的影响,包括电力成本、矿机的效率、数字货币的市场价格以及挖矿的难度等。随着越来越多的人参与挖矿,整体网络的难度将上升,这可能会影响个体矿工的收益。在某些情况下,特别是在电力成本较高的地区,挖矿可能会导致亏损。

矿工可以通过选择合适的数字货币来挖掘,或者加入矿池,以分摊风险并提高收益的概率。选择市场上新兴或具有潜力的币种进行挖掘,也可能获得意想不到的收益。重要的是,矿工要定期评估其挖矿的经济模型,根据市场动态做出灵活的调整。

挖矿需要哪些技术知识?

进行挖矿并不一定需要深入的计算机专业知识,但一些基础的技术理解是必要的。例如,矿工需要了解如何配置挖矿设备、连接到网络、下载和管理相关软件等。此外,对市场行情的基本认识也有助于矿工评估收益和风险。

随着易用性不断提高,现在市场上有许多成熟的挖矿软件和服务提供商,为新手矿工提供了友好的界面和指导。越来越多的在线社区和论坛也为矿工提供了良好的交流平台,矿工可以互相分享经验和技术。

挖矿的安全性如何保障?

挖矿的安全性主要源于区块链本身的设计。在区块链网络中,所有的交易都是经过加密的并且会被广泛分发,因此不容易被篡改。然而,矿工在进行挖矿时,也可能面临其他种种风险,例如电力成本飙升、网络攻击或设备故障等。

为了降低这些风险,矿工可以采取一些额外的保护措施,比如使用高效能、安全的挖矿设备,确保数据备份,以及加入信誉良好的矿池以提高收益。此外,使用可靠的安全软件和防火墙也是必要的,以抵御网络攻击。

未来区块链挖矿会受到什么影响?

未来区块链挖矿可能会受到多个方面的影响,包括技术进步、市场需求、法律法规及社会环境等。随着对环保要求的提高,许多矿工可能需要转变其挖矿方式,采用更环保的能源和技术。

同时,市场需求的变化和政策法规的调节也将影响挖矿的盈利模式和参与者的结构。区块链行业也可能出现新的共识机制和技术创新,以提高网络的效率和安全性。这些因素组合在一起,可能会导致挖矿行业的洗牌和演变。

综上所述,区块链挖矿作为一项新兴技术,拥有着广阔的前景和机遇,但也面临着不少挑战。了解挖矿的基本概念、操作流程及其影响因素,能够帮助更多的人更理性地看待并参与这一快速发展的领域。